About LaTasha Green

LaTasha Green is a Licensed Clinical Social Worker (LCSW) practicing in Central Florida with ten years of clinical experience. She specializes in the assessment and treatment of serious mental illness and substance use disorders, working within a recovery-oriented framework that emphasizes individualized goals and long-term wellness.

Her experience spans work with people from diverse socio-economic, cultural, ethnic, and educational backgrounds, and she uses a range of therapeutic techniques to meet each person where they are. She is trained in Acceptance and Commitment Therapy, CBT-P, and Chronic Disease Self-Management, and she integrates these approaches to help clients develop practical skills, increase psychological flexibility, and manage the challenges of chronic conditions and substance-related concerns.

LaTasha’s practice centers on collaborative care that honors clients' experiences and preferences while applying structured therapeutic methods aimed at meaningful change. Could Remote Therapy Be a Good Fit?

Many people wonder whether meeting with a therapist remotely can make a meaningful difference. For a range of common concerns - such as stress, anxiety, depression, relationship challenges, or navigating life changes - online therapy has been shown to be just as effective as traditional in-person sessions.

One of the main benefits is flexibility. Clients can connect in the way that works best for them, choosing from video calls, phone sessions, live chat, or in-app messaging. This flexibility can make it easier to maintain consistency in care even when schedules or life circumstances change.

Licensed professionals provide these services, and if the fit is not right clients have the option to switch therapists at any time. Online therapy offers an alternative path to support that many people find practical and effective for addressing everyday mental health and relationship concerns.
